“Transaksi melakukan rollback di Laravel” Kode Jawaban

Transaksi Laravel

DB::beginTransaction();

try {
    DB::insert(...);
    DB::insert(...);
    DB::insert(...);

    DB::commit();
    // all good
} catch (\Exception $e) {
    DB::rollback();
    // something went wrong
}
404 Not Found

Transaksi melakukan rollback di Laravel

// try...catch
try {
    // Transaction
    $exception = DB::transaction(function() {

        // Do your SQL here

    });

    if(is_null($exception)) {
        return true;
    } else {
        throw new Exception;
    }

}
catch(Exception $e) {
    return false;
}
Quaint Quail

Jawaban yang mirip dengan “Transaksi melakukan rollback di Laravel”

Pertanyaan yang mirip dengan “Transaksi melakukan rollback di Laravel”

Lebih banyak jawaban terkait untuk “Transaksi melakukan rollback di Laravel” di PHP

Jelajahi jawaban kode populer menurut bahasa

Jelajahi bahasa kode lainnya